GPS TrackMaker is a great program for working with tracks, it spits out GPX and the pay version (approx. $100 US) claims to write CAD and Shapefiles and also loads imagery. Maybe the author could be persuaded to write an OSG extension, he has one for Google Earth that overlays a KML file. It also can be used for live collection and navigation. There is a free version that is usefull, its the tool I use for file conversion and visualiszation of tracks. The recent discussion about GIS formats and not being able to dump info to shapefile could be solved using this app.
